Team, the Kestrel Rewards overhaul lands next month and it's a big one. Points are out, tiered perks are in: Bronze, Silver, and a new Harborline tier for top spenders. Members keep their current balances, converted automatically — no manual work on your end. Training packs go out Monday; please run the fifteen-minute walkthrough with all front-desk staff before launch. Expect questions about expiring points; the FAQ covers it. Keep messaging upbeat — this is a genuine upgrade. One more thing before the branch calls begin.

board note of kadug-tawig: Only 5 of the 100 pilot accounts renewed Oliath, so a churn review is set for April 15.

## Changelog — Quorely 3.2.0

Renamed setting: `RANKER_KEY` is now `RELEVANCE_TUNING_SECRET` to clarify its role. This value authorizes writes to the relevance tuning notes store, where analysts record boost and decay adjustments for the Quorely search ranker. The old name is deprecated and will stop being read in 3.4.0. For security review purposes, note that rotation cadence is unchanged. Migrating deployments should set the renamed variable in .env as follows.

secret setting of tajof-bahif: COURIER_KEY3=65d

## Changelog — Vantrell 3.9.2: Changed defaults

We traced the slow memory climb in the Vantrell thumbnail service to the image cache: evicted entries kept decoded bitmaps alive through a stale reference in the prefetch layer. The fix lands in 3.9.2, but we also tightened defaults so a recurrence degrades gracefully instead of OOM-killing the pod. On-call should know that cache hit rates will dip slightly after deploy; this is expected. The new default configuration shipped with this release is shown below.

settings of fahag-haduf:
[ulaox]
port = 8443
region = south-2
host = ulaox.lumiccorp.internal
timeout_ms = 500
retries = 8

Break-Glass Access — Plugin Authors (Fennelgate Runtime)

Cold starts on Fennelgate handlers can exceed 9s if the warm pool is drained. If your plugin's health probe fails during a cold start and normal credentials are unavailable, invoke the break-glass path. Do not use it for routine debugging. The recovery passphrase follows.

vault phrase of yaduf-yajop = lamath-kelix-aldion-zorius-ulaox-eliax-gorox-norok-fenael-fenath-julael-pelius-belius-druion